Opening a RIS File
The RIS file type is primarily associated with EndNote.
What is a RIS file?
TY - JOUR
AU - Doe, John
PY - 2022
Date - Jul
TI - Book Title
Another type of RIS file is a dataset compressed using zlib.

Programs that open and convert RIS files:
- EndNote by Clarivate
See the previous paragraphs to learn more about the main application. RIS files are often referred to as EndNote simple text files because this type of file is primarily created or used by this software.
- HDF5 (compressed dataset) by HDFHDF5 is a program for managing very large and complex datasets. RIS is one of its supported dataset formats. This file format is classified as Compressed.
- Reference Manager (bibliography reference) by ISI ResearchSoftReference Manager (also called refman) is a discontinued bibliography and citation management software. It saves references in a RIS file. This file format is classified as Simple text file. Related links: RIS (file format)
- Sublime (bibliography reference) by SublimeSublime is a plain text editing software available for Windows, Linux, and macOS platforms. It can be used to create and/or read bibliography references saved in a RIS file. This file format is classified as Simple text file. Related links: RIS (file format)
- Wandora (bibliography reference) by Wandora TeamWandora is a program for collecting, saving, formatting, and publishing software for Windows desktop. It saves bibliography references in a RIS file. This file format is classified as Simple text file. Related links: RIS (file format)

The RIS file extension is quite widespread and uses a uniform format that many programs support. But the following two file formats are common:
- 70% of all RIS files are associated with Bibliographic Reference. These files are plain text, which means they can be viewed with any text editor such as Windows Editor, Nano for Linux, and TextEdit for macOS. The files are often between 220 bytes and 2 KB in size. This file type is new and state-of-the-art. The keywords TY - JOUR are typical for these files. Files like these have the following tags: citation, export, citations, primo, item, endnote, delivery and references.
- 20% of all RIS files start with the magic bytes TY - , which are always the first bytes of this file format. The contents of these files are easily readable with a text editor. A typical file size is 1 KB. Certain words are almost always found in the files, such as TY - JOUR, Purpose, this and paper. Examples of file names are EmeraldInsight_citations_20180601.ris.
